Dead tree removal services involve the careful and efficient removal of trees that are dead, decaying, or severely damaged. These professionals assess the condition of the tree to determine the safest and most effective way to remove it from the property. The process typically includes cutting the tree into manageable sections, safely lowering large branches, and removing debris to ensure the area is clean and hazard-free. This service helps prevent potential hazards caused by unstable or dead trees that could fall unexpectedly, posing risks to people, pets, and nearby structures.
Dead trees can cause a variety of problems if left untreated. They may become a safety hazard, especially during storms or high winds, when weakened branches or entire trees could fall without warning. Dead trees are also more susceptible to pests and disease, which can spread to healthy trees on the property. Additionally, decaying wood can attract unwanted wildlife or insects that may cause further damage. Removing dead trees helps maintain the safety and health of the landscape, reducing the risk of property damage or injury.

The overview below groups typical Dead Tree Removal proj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Tomball, TX.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Small Tree Removal - typical costs range from $250-$600 for many smaller jobs, such as removing a single tree under 20 feet tall. Many routine projects fall within this middle range, with fewer jobs reaching the higher end of the spectrum.
Medium Tree Removal - larger trees between 20 and 50 feet tall usually cost between $600-$1,500. These projects are common and tend to fall into the mid-price range, though more complex cases can be more expensive.
Large Tree Removal - trees over 50 feet tall often cost $1,500-$3,000 or more, especially if they are near structures or require special equipment. Larger, more complex projects can reach $5,000+ but are less frequent.
Full Property Clearing - complete removal of multiple trees and debris can range from $2,000-$10,000 depending on the size and scope. Many projects are in the middle of this range, with larger jobs pushing into the higher tiers due to complexity and size.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
